Home
last modified time | relevance | path

Searched refs:metadata_vaddr (Results 1 – 2 of 2) sorted by relevance

/hardware/google/gchips/gralloc4/src/core/
Dmali_gralloc_reference.cpp42 void *metadata_vaddr; member
151 if (data.metadata_vaddr != nullptr) { in map_metadata_locked()
161 data.metadata_vaddr = mmap(nullptr, hnd->attr_size, PROT_READ | PROT_WRITE, MAP_SHARED, in map_metadata_locked()
163 if (data.metadata_vaddr == nullptr) { in map_metadata_locked()
316 if (data.metadata_vaddr != nullptr) { in release()
317 munmap(data.metadata_vaddr, data.metadata_size); in release()
318 data.metadata_vaddr = nullptr; in release()
363 if (data.metadata_vaddr == nullptr) { in get_metadata_addr()
369 return data.metadata_vaddr; in get_metadata_addr()
/hardware/google/gchips/gralloc4/src/hidl_common/
DAllocator.cpp137 void* metadata_vaddr = mmap(nullptr, hnd->attr_size, PROT_READ | PROT_WRITE, in allocate() local
140 memset(metadata_vaddr, 0, hnd->attr_size); in allocate()
142 mapper::common::shared_metadata_init(metadata_vaddr, bufferDescriptor.name); in allocate()
154 …(static_cast<shared_metadata*>(metadata_vaddr))->dataspace = aligned_optional(static_cast<Dataspac… in allocate()
182 munmap(metadata_vaddr, hnd->attr_size); in allocate()